Default Watering
This is another post about watering but im still not sure whats the right amount. Last plant didnt make it due to probably overwatering it.
So should i really water the plant good and then wait 2-3 days till the top 2 or so inches are dry again or should i not soak the plant when watering but just get it nice and wet/moist instead.

i like to wait until the soil is almost bone dry about 2 inches down. that will establish strong root growth. they'll go searching for the water.

This is what I simply do for watering my babies. When the top of soil LOOKS or FEELS dry, I water it enough so that water is coming out for the drain holes at the bottom. Make sure you have really good drain holes as this will prevent your babies from drowning! Good luck with any new grow!
